What is your cancellation and rescheduling policy for mirimiri bookings?

We kindly require 24 hours’ notice for cancellations or rescheduling. Late cancellations (within 24 hours) may incur a 50% fee. Missed appointments without notice may incur the full session fee. We understand emergencies happen — please communicate as soon as possible so we can work together respectfully.

Are there charges for late cancellations or no-shows?

Yes, late cancellations (within 24 hours of your scheduled appointment) may incur a 50% fee. If an appointment is missed without any prior notice, the full session fee may be charged. This policy helps us manage our practitioners' time effectively and ensures that appointment slots are available for other clients seeking healing and support through mirimiri.

Will my ACC or victim support booking be affected by this policy?

Our cancellation policy applies to all bookings, including those managed through ACC or Victim Support. It's important to notify us within 24 hours to avoid potential charges, which may not be covered by your claim. Please discuss any concerns with us directly.
